Got my new psr-500 last week, and I'd like to get a car charger for it. The manual has some minimum specs for a car charger (9vdc and at least 500-mA). I'm having trouble locating where to get one or it's been right in front of me and I'm overlooking the obvious. Can someone give me a suggestion or two on where to get that?

Radio Shack has chargers that will work in your car. Check this link. The tip can be changed (you'll need either a B or C tip) and polarity can be reversed (so be careful there, but it's pretty straight forward).

You could just get an Inverter ($40-$80 depending on output, size, and outlets) and plug any 120v device into it including your AC adaptor. I find these far more usefull and you dont have to buy a car-socket adapter when you buy electronics in the future.


you dont have to worry about tips, polarity, etc. Less to worry/think about and lose.
